Milwaukee (c. 600200 pop), Madison (c. 249000 pop), Green Bay (c. 105200 pop), Kenosha (c. 99900 pop), Racine (c. 77700 pop), Appleton (c. 74100 pop), Waukesha (c. 72000 pop), Eau Claire (c. 67800 pop) and Oshkosh (c. 66600 pop) are the largest communities in the state. Milwaukee, Dane, Waukesha, Brown, Racine, Outagamie, Winnebago, Kenosha, Rock, Marathon, Washington, Sheboygan, La Crosse County, Walworth and Fond du Lac are the largest municipalities/counties/provinces from a total of 72.

The highest mountains in the state are Sugarbush Hill (583 m / 1,913 ft), Timms Hill (591 m / 1,939 ft), Lookout Mountain (586 m / 1,923 ft), Rib Mountain (585 m / 1,919 ft), Pearson Hill (576 m / 1,890 ft), Mount Whittlesey (571 m / 1,873 ft), Military Hill (560 m / 1,837 ft) and East Hill (565 m / 1,854 ft).
